💡 Key Takeaways
✔️ 65% of Early-Stage Investors Say Messy Financials Are a Dealbreaker
Don’t lose a deal over unclear numbers. Audit your financials before the pitch.
✔️ The 4-Step Pre-Fundraising Financial Prep Playbook
1. Clean Historical Financials: 24 months of clean P&L, Balance Sheet, and Cash Flow
2. 12-Month Forecast: Focus on cash burn, runway, and capital deployment
3. Master Your KPIs: Know metrics like CAC, LTV, Gross Margin, Retention cold
4. Capital Strategy: Why this amount? Why equity vs debt? What if you don’t raise?
✔️ Design Isn’t a Substitute for Data
An investor-ready spreadsheet builds more trust than any template or AI-enhanced slide deck.
✔️ Demonstrate, Don’t Just Declare
Investors are from the “Show Me State.” They want proof, not projections without support.
